Due to South Dakota's climate, common pests include rodents (mice and voles), ants (especially pavement ants), spiders, and occasional infestations of boxelder bugs. Rodents seek shelter in fall/winter, while ants and spiders are most active from spring through fall. The local agricultural landscape can also influence pest pressure from field mice and grain beetles.
Costs vary based on service, but a standard one-time treatment for common pests like ants or spiders typically ranges from $125 to $250. Ongoing quarterly maintenance plans are common and can range from $40 to $70 per visit. Yes, all commercial pest control applicators in South Dakota must be licensed by the SD Department of Agriculture and Natural Resources. For homeowners, a key local consideration is the proximity to water sources like the Big Sioux River or agricultural wells; reputable technicians will choose products and methods that minimize environmental impact, especially for outdoor treatments near fields or waterways.
The ideal time is early spring (April/May), before pests become fully active. This proactive approach creates a barrier as temperatures rise. However, starting in late summer/early fall is also highly effective to prevent rodents and overwintering insects from entering your home as the South Dakota winter approaches. A year-round plan is recommended for consistent protection.
